Information Services - Student Lab Technician

Information Services Links


Job Description

ESSENTIAL DUTIES:

  • Troubleshoot and repair computers in campus computer labs.
  • Help sustain satisfaction of lab users, both Faculty/Staff and students.
  • Help implement annual redistribution of lab computers.
  • Promote a professional, yet friendly and helpful academic environment.
  • Clean computer lab equipment and Kiosks in SWRZ, LSF, and TECH buildings.
  • Attend training sessions and staff meetings.
  • Be responsible for working scheduled hours.

OTHER DUTIES:

  • Communicate with IS staff to ensure reliability of campus computer lab equipment and network connections.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

QUALIFICATIONS

  • Prior experience working with computer hardware and software is required.
  • Positive attitude and desire to assist others.
  • Ability to work as part of a team.
  • Enrollment in at least one PU/NC class per semester.
  • High school diploma.
  • Aptitude to learn about computer hardware and software.

HOURS:

  • Working at least one 4:30pm - 8:30pm shift per week is required.
  • We will work with you to come up with a schedule which is mutually beneficial.
  • We do prefer you are available for at least 10 hours per week.
  • The maximum hours you may work per week is 40.

STARTING PAY:

  • $6.35
